When Mario Cossa and I were on the council we brought this up (7 to 8 years ago) . One of the legitimate concerns is that conferences in July and August don't seem to draw as many folks as ones in the spring, at least in the US, HOWEVER, there is no reason we can't plan our conference for mid to late May or even early June, shortly after the colleges have finished their spring semesters.
And as one of those trainers for whom this might interfere with summer programs....hey, if we don't increase attendance at the conferences, people won't become and stay connected to psychodrama in the first place and that will really interfere with our programs.
Also, it may come as a shock to us, but the purpose of the ASGPP conference is NOT to fill our training programs but to promote psychodrama.

Please include the following item for the agenda for the Annual Meeting:
In our work with Antony Williams at an Annual Meeting some years ago we the heard voices from students and many new members asking for a National Conference to take place at a college campus so that affordability was a priority.
From that discussion some years ago, concerns emerged that such a change would impact the financial viability of trainers who offer summer training. And yet our reliance on hotels has diminished the attendance of our National Conferences. In addition, the Conference format has remained a cultural conserve. Our European colleagues in the IAGP Summer Academy in Granada Spain have advanced a conference model. In this model extensive training is provided.
We propose that a working group be formed now, to establish a 2011 Conference at a college campus with a redesign of a conference format. The formation of a working group be formed now to begin with a review of the IAGP Summer Academy's format, and a college campus based 2011 Conference.
